Comparing the Top Casino Cruise Options Departing Near the Orlando Area
Victory Gambling Cruises, sailing from Port Canaveral, provides the most comprehensive gambling ship experience near Central Florida. The vessel departs twice daily, seven days a week, offering a five-hour excursion. Gaming options include over 600 slot machines with denominations from a penny to $100. Table game minimums typically start at $10 for Blackjack and Craps, with six Craps tables featuring 10x odds. The ship also has Roulette, 3 Card Poker, Ultimate Texas Hold'em, and a sportsbook lounge for wagering on professional and college sports.
Dining aboard the Victory includes a buffet available for an additional fee and an à la carte menu at the Sportsbook Bar & Grill. Expect standard American fare like burgers, wings, and sandwiches. Drink service is available directly at gaming tables and slot machines. A boarding pass costs approximately $15, though promotions are frequent. The port is a 45-60 minute drive from the metropolitan area, making it the most accessible offshore gaming option.

Understanding Florida's Gambling Laws: What's Permitted in and Around Orlando
In Florida, traditional Vegas-style gaming establishments are prohibited. Your options for regulated wagering near the Central Florida metropolis are specific. You will find pari-mutuel betting on horse racing, harness racing, and Jai Alai. These venues are legally permitted to operate cardrooms offering designated player games like Texas Hold'em and Omaha. The state does not authorize slot machines or table games such as roulette, craps, or blackjack outside of tribal lands.
The Seminole Tribe of Florida holds exclusive rights to operate full-fledged gaming resorts under a compact with the state. The closest such facilities are the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Gaming Resort Tampa and Seminole Brighton Gaming Resort. These locations feature Class III gaming, which includes slot machines and banked card games like baccarat and blackjack. The Tampa location is approximately 75 miles southwest of the city's tourism corridor.
For alternatives within closer proximity, consider “cruises to nowhere.” These ships sail from ports like Port Canaveral into international waters, typically three miles offshore, where Florida's gambling regulations no longer apply. Onboard, patrons can access a full suite of games, including slot machines, video poker, and live dealer table games. These excursions usually last for several hours before returning to port the same day.
State-run lottery games, including Powerball, Mega Millions, and various scratch-off tickets, are widely available at authorized retailers throughout the metropolitan area. Social gaming and charitable bingo events are also permitted under specific statutory limitations regarding prize values and operational frequency. Private, non-commercial wagers between individuals are generally not prosecuted, provided no one profits from operating the game itself.
